Dear editor,
Let me preface this story by saying that I have always believed God places Guardian Angels in our lives to protect and take care of us. Little did I know.
Thirty-seven years ago I took a teaching job at Rock-dale High School. In July of that year, I was called into Raymon Puente’s office (one of my favorite administrators of all time).
I was told that I was the new cheerleader sponsor. I had coached for many years…but, cheerleader sponsor?
Let me stop here to apologize to all my amazing cheerleaders for putting up with my being too demanding and too touchy, also I’d like to include the ninth grade female volleyball and basketball players I coached while at Rockdale. I have looked back on these times with much regret. I was used to coaching boys and was too tough on my female athletes. Please accept my apologies.
Back to my days as cheerleader sponsor. One of my cheerleaders was a sweet, polite, attractive young lady named Courtney (now Paulsen). I could have said the same thing about all my cheerleaders. They were amazing. Can’t believe they put up with me!
Little did I know that Courtney would one day save my life. Courtney is now an incredible physician’s assistant at a Thorn-dale location.
While trying to pay my bill (after seeing Courtney) I passed out. When Courtney checked, I had no pulse. She took quick action, chest compressions, until she could see I had a pulse. One of God’s Guardian Angels (my favorite) saved my life. Need I say more.
Randy Robinson
